make off
英 [meɪk ɒf]
美 [meɪk ɔːf]
匆忙离开; 逃走
柯林斯词典
- PHRASAL VERB 匆忙离开;逃走
If youmake off, you leave somewhere as quickly as possible, often in order to escape.- They broke free and made off in a stolen car.
他们挣脱后开着一辆偷来的车逃之夭夭。
